From mboxrd@z Thu Jan 1 00:00:00 1970 From: Maxime Coquelin Subject: Re: [PATCH v5 1/4] i2c: busses: i2c-st: Add ST I2C controller Date: Mon, 28 Oct 2013 16:02:36 +0100 Message-ID: <526E7C8C.8080603@st.com> References: <1381754813-4679-1-git-send-email-maxime.coquelin@st.com> <1381754813-4679-2-git-send-email-maxime.coquelin@st.com> <20131016151419.GA14104@ns203013.ovh.net> <525F915D.9020501@st.com> <525FAEED.7030207@st.com> <20131017141957.GE14104@ns203013.ovh.net> <525FF498.3060202@st.com> <1382021369.4093.44.camel@weser.hi.pengutronix.de> <5260EFDC.804@st.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8"; Format="flowed" Content-Transfer-Encoding: base64 Return-path: In-Reply-To: <5260EFDC.804@st.com>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: "linux-arm-kernel" Errors-To: linux-arm-kernel-bounces+linux-arm-kernel=m.gmane.org@lists.infradead.org To: Srinivas KANDAGATLA , Lucas Stach Cc: Mark Rutland , "devicetree@vger.kernel.org" , Russell King , Pawel Moll , Ian Campbell , Lee Jones , Wolfram Sang , "linux-doc@vger.kernel.org" , "linux-kernel@vger.kernel.org" , Rob Herring , Stephen GALLIMORE , Stuart MENEFY , "linux-i2c@vger.kernel.org" , Rob Landley , Stephen Warren , Jean-Christophe PLAGNIOL-VILLARD , Gabriel FERNANDEZ , "linux-arm-kernel@lists.infradead.org" , Grant Likely List-Id: linux-i2c@vger.kernel.org Ck9uIDEwLzE4LzIwMTMgMTA6MjIgQU0sIFNyaW5pdmFzIEtBTkRBR0FUTEEgd3JvdGU6Cj4gT24g MTcvMTAvMTMgMTU6NDksIEx1Y2FzIFN0YWNoIHdyb3RlOgo+PiBBbSBEb25uZXJzdGFnLCBkZW4g MTcuMTAuMjAxMywgMTU6MzAgKzAxMDAgc2NocmllYiBzcmluaXZhcyBrYW5kYWdhdGxhOgo+PiBb Li4uXQo+Pj4gU29ycnkgdG8gYXNrIHRoaXMgYnV0LCBXaGVyZSBpcyB0aGlzIHJlcXVpcmVtZW50 IGNvbWluZyBmcm9tPwo+Pj4gSSBoYXZlIG5vdCBzcG90dGVkIGFueSB0aGluZyBhcyBzdWNoIGlu IGVQQVBSIHNwZWNzLgo+Pj4KPj4+Cj4+PiBBbGwgdGhlIHNwZWMgc2F5cyBpcy4KPj4+ID09PQo+ Pj4gVGhlIGNvbXBhdGlibGUgcHJvcGVydHkgdmFsdWUgY29uc2lzdHMgb2Ygb25lIG9yIG1vcmUg c3RyaW5ncyB0aGF0Cj4+PiBkZWZpbmUgdGhlIHNwZWNpZmljIHByb2dyYW1taW5nIG1vZGVsIGZv ciB0aGUgZGV2aWNlLiBUaGlzIGxpc3Qgb2YKPj4+IHN0cmluZ3Mgc2hvdWxkIGJlIHVzZWQgYnkg YSBjbGllbnQgcHJvZ3JhbSBmb3IgZGV2aWNlIGRyaXZlciBzZWxlY3Rpb24uCj4+PiBUaGUgcHJv cGVydHkgdmFsdWUgY29uc2lzdHMgb2YgYSBjb25jYXRlbmF0ZWQgbGlzdCBvZiBudWxsIHRlcm1p bmF0ZWQKPj4+IHN0cmluZ3MsICpmcm9tIG1vc3Qgc3BlY2lmaWMgdG8gbW9zdCBnZW5lcmFsLiog VGhleSBhbGxvdyBhIGRldmljZSB0bwo+Pj4gZXhwcmVzcyBpdHMgY29tcGF0aWJpbGl0eSB3aXRo IGEgZmFtaWx5IG9mIHNpbWlsYXIgZGV2aWNlcywgcG90ZW50aWFsbHkKPj4+IGFsbG93aW5nIGEg c2luZ2xlIGRldmljZSBkcml2ZXIgdG8gbWF0Y2ggYWdhaW5zdCBzZXZlcmFsIGRldmljZXMuCj4+ PiBUaGUgcmVjb21tZW5kZWQgZm9ybWF0IGlzIOKAnG1hbnVmYWN0dXJlcixtb2RlbOKAnSwgd2hl cmUgbWFudWZhY3R1cmVyIGlzIGEKPj4+IHN0cmluZyBkZXNjcmliaW5nIHRoZSBuYW1lIG9mIHRo ZSBtYW51ZmFjdHVyZXIgKHN1Y2ggYXMgYW4gT1VJKSwgYW5kCj4+PiBtb2RlbCBzcGVjaWZpZXMg dGhlIG1vZGVsIG51bWJlci4KPj4+Cj4+PiBFeGFtcGxlOgo+Pj4gY29tcGF0aWJsZSA9IOKAnGZz bCxtcGM4NjQxLXVhcnTigJ0sIOKAnG5zMTY1NTAiOwo+Pj4gSW4gdGhpcyBleGFtcGxlLCBhbiBv cGVyYXRpbmcgc3lzdGVtIHdvdWxkIGZpcnN0IHRyeSB0byBsb2NhdGUgYSBkZXZpY2UKPj4+IGRy aXZlciB0aGF0IHN1cHBvcnRlZCBmc2wsbXBjODY0MS11YXJ0LiBJZiBhIGRyaXZlciB3YXMgbm90 IGZvdW5kLCBpdAo+Pj4gd291bGQgdGhlbiB0cnkgdG8gbG9jYXRlIGEgZHJpdmVyIHRoYXQgc3Vw cG9ydGVkIHRoZSBtb3JlIGdlbmVyYWwKPj4+IG5zMTY1NTAgZGV2aWNlIHR5cGUuCj4+PiA9PT0K Pj4+Cj4+PiBUaGUgbW9yZSBnZW5lcmFsIGNvbXBhdGlibGUgc3RyaW5nIGluIHRoaXMgY2FzZSBp cyAic3QsY29tbXMtc3NjLWkyYyIsCj4+PiByYXRoZXIgdGhhbiB0aGUgZmlyc3Qgc29jIG5hbWUu Cj4+PiBIb3cgY2FuIGEgZmlyc3QgU09DIG5hbWUgYmUgbW9yZSBnZW5lcmFsPwo+Pj4KPj4+IEFz IHRoaXMgZHJpdmVyIGlzIG5vdCB2ZXJ5IHNwZWNpZmljIHRvIFN0aUg0MTUsIGl0IGlzIGdlbmVy aWMgZHJpdmVyIGZvcgo+Pj4gU1QgY29tbXMtc3NjLWkyYyBibG9jay4KPj4+Cj4+IFlvdSBqdXN0 IGNhbid0IGtub3cgaWYgc29tZW9uZSBpbiB0aGUgZnV0dXJlIGRlY2lkZXMgdG8gc3VidGx5IGNo YW5nZQo+PiB0aGUgcmVnaXN0ZXIgbGF5b3V0IG9yIG1ha2Ugc29tZSBvdGhlciBpbmNvbXBhdGli bGUgY2hhbmdlIHRvIHRoZQo+PiBjb21tcy1zc2MtaTJjIGJsb2NrLgo+Pgo+IFRoaXMgaXMgbm90 IHRoZSBjYXNlIGZvciBjb21tcy1zc2MtaTJjIGJsb2NrLCBUaGlzIElQIGlzIGtpbmQgb2YgcmV1 c2VkCj4gZnJvbSBwYXN0IDEwKyB5ZWFycyhJIHRoaW5rISEpLiBBbSBub3QgcHJlZGljdGluZyB0 aGUgZnV0dXJlIGhlcmUsIGJ1dCBJCj4gYW0gbWFraW5nIGEgaW5mb3JtZWQgZ3Vlc3MgZnJvbSBw YXN0IGV4cGVyaWVuY2UgdGhhdCB0aGlzIElQIHdvdWxkIG5vdAo+IGNoYW5nZSBpbiBmdXR1cmUu CkhhdmluZyBkaXNjdXNzZWQgd2l0aCBIVyBkZXNpZ24gdGVhbSBpbiBjaGFyZ2Ugb2YgdGhpcyBJ UCwKSSBhbHNvIGJldCB0aGF0IHRoaXMgSVAgd29uJ3QgY2hhbmdlIGluIHRoZSBmdXR1cmUuCgo+ Cj4gQW0gc3RpbGwgbm90IGhhcHB5IHdpdGggdGhlIGlkZWEgb2YgdXNpbmcgZmlyc3QgU29DIGZv ciB0aGUgY29tcGF0aWJsZQo+IGZvciBmb2xsb3dpbmcgcmVhc29uczoKPgo+IDE+IEdlbmVyaWMg SVBzIGNhbiBiZSBpbnRlZ3JhdGVkIGludG8gdmFyaW91cyB2ZW5kb3IgU29Dcy4gRm9yIGV4YW1w bGUKPiBzeW5vcHNpcyBJUCBjYW4gYmUgaW50ZWdyYXRlZCBieSBTVCBwYXJ0cyBhbmQgb3RoZXIg bm9uLVNUIHBhcnRzLiBXaGF0Cj4gd291bGQgYmUgdGhlIGZpcnN0IFNvQyBuYW1lIGluIHRoaXMg Y2FzZT8KPgo+IDI+IExvb2tpbmcgYXQgZXhhbXBsZSBsaWtlICJhcm0scGwzMTAtY2FjaGUiLCAi YXJtLGwyMjAtY2FjaGUiLi4uIG9yIGFueQo+IG90aGVyIGdlbmVyaWMgaXBzLCB3aHkgYXJlIHRo ZXNlIElQcyBub3QgZW5jb2RpbmcgdGhlIGZpcnN0IFNvQyBuYW1lIGluCj4gdGhlcmUgY29tcGF0 aWJsZSBzdHJpbmc/IEkgdGhpbmsgdGhlIGFuc3dlciBpcyBnZW5lcmljIElQLgo+Cj4gMz4gSU1I TywgdGhlIGlkZWEgb2YgZmlyc3QgU29DIG1pZ2h0IHNvbHZlIHRoZSBwcm9ibGVtIHlvdSBkZXNj cmliZWQsCj4gYnV0IHdoeSB3b3VsZCBzb21lIG9uZSBrbm93IGFib3V0IHRoZSBmaXJzdCBTb0Mg d2hlbiB0aGlzIHdhcyBhdmFpbGFibGUuCj4gSW4gdGhpcyBjYXNlIHRoaXMgSVAgd2FzIGF2YWls YWJsZSBtYXkgYmUgMTArIHllYXJzIGJhY2sgb24gYW4gU1Q0MAo+IHBsYXRmb3JtLiBIYXZpbmcg c3VjaCBvbGQgU29DIG5hbWVzIGluIGNvbXBhdGlibGUgc3RyaW5ncyBpbiB0aGUgZGV2aWNlCj4g dHJlZXMgZm9yIGEgbW9kZXJuIGNoaXAgbG9va3MgYml0IGNvbmZ1c2luZy4KPgo+IDQ+IFNUIGdl bmVyaWMgZHJpdmVycyB3aGljaCBhcmUgaW4ga2VybmVsIHN0aWxsIHVzZSBzdCw8SVA+IG5hbWUs IHNvIEkKPiB3b3VsZCBsaWtlIHRoaXMgY29uc2lzdGVuY3kgYWNyb3NzIGFsbCB0aGUgc3QgZHJp dmVycyAoYXQgbGVhc3QgdGhlIG9uZXMKPiB3aGljaCBhcmUgZ29pbmcgdG8gYmUgdXNlZCBieSBt YWNoLXN0aSBwbGF0Zm9ybXMpLgo+Cj4gNT4gZVBBUFIgc3BlYyBjbGVhcmx5IHNheXMgdGhhdCBj b21wYXRpYmxlIHN0cmluZyBzaG91bGQgY29udGFpbiAibW9zdAo+IHNwZWNpZmljIHRvIG1vc3Qg Z2VuZXJhbCIgbmFtZXMuIEluIHRoaXMgY2FzZSB1c2luZyBtb3JlIGdlbmVyaWMgbmFtZQo+IG1h a2VzIG1vcmUgc2Vuc2UgdGhhbiBoYXZpbmcgYSBzcGVjaWZpYyBuYW1lIGJlY2F1c2UgaXRzIGdl bmVyaWMgSVAuCj4gQWxsb3dpbmcgYSBzaW5nbGUgZGV2aWNlIGRyaXZlciB0byBtYXRjaCBhZ2Fp bnN0IHNldmVyYWwgZGV2aWNlcy4KPgo+IDY+IElNSE8sIHRoZSBjb21wYXRpYmxlIHN0cmluZyBz aG91bGQgYmUgInZlbmRvciw8SVAtbmFtZT4tPElQLXZlcnNpb24+Igo+IHJhdGhlciB0aGFuIGZp cnN0IFNvQy4KSSBhZ3JlZS4KSW4gdGhpcyBjYXNlLCB3ZSBhZGQgc3VwcG9ydCB0byByZXZpc2lv biA0IG9mIFNTQyBJUC4KCklzICJzdCxjb21tcy1zc2MtdjQiIG9rYXk/CgoKVGhhbmtzLApNYXhp bWUKCl9f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fCmxpbnV4 LWFybS1rZXJuZWwgbWFpbGluZyBsaXN0CmxpbnV4LWFybS1rZXJuZWxAbGlzdHMuaW5mcmFkZWFk Lm9yZwpodHRwOi8vbGlzdHMuaW5mcmFkZWFkLm9yZy9tYWlsbWFuL2xpc3RpbmZvL2xpbnV4LWFy bS1rZXJuZWwK